In a musical composition, a chord progression or harmonic progression (informally chord changes, used as a plural) is a succession of chords.Chord progressions are the foundation of harmony in Western musical tradition from the common practice era of Classical music to the 21st century. This chord progression is based around the most important chords in a key I, IV & V (1, 4 & 5) and is repeated over and over for the duration of the piece. It is usually in 4/4 (4 crotchet beats per bar) and uses 1 chord per bar with 12 bars in total - thus the 12 bar blues.How to Play Violin Chords. occasion of a speech A chord progression (or harmonic progression) is a series of musical chords, or chord changes that "aims for a definite goal" of establishing (or contradicting) a tonality founded on a key, root or tonic chord.[1] In other words, the succession of root relationships.[2] Chords and chord theory are generally known as harmony. A chord progression ...HARMONIC PROGRESSION A harmonic progression is a goal-directed succession of chords. Composers from the 1600s through the 1800s favored certain strong harmonic progressions. The strongest of all progressions involves the root of the chord moving down a fifth (or up a fourth), especially dominant (V) to tonic (I or i). m dickeycrown royal apple walmart Exercise 1. You were playing C to G, which is the I (one) chord to the V (five) chord. Go down one row on the chord chart to the D major row. The I is D and the V is A. Every time you come to the C chord you’ll plan a D.
